Michael Spinks, if you accept him as a HW Champion. He was a slow starter, not a terrific infighter, and there's no question who has superior stamina here, with Tommy's dossier of 20 round performances. (He's not exactly acting fatigued when Jeff declares his first 20 rounder with O'Brien a draw.) Burns displays fine foot speed and mobility in his starching of Squires, and I don't think Michael has the power to take him out (in fact, nobody ever counted ten over Tommy). Whether or not he would defeat Michael can be debated, but I do believe Tommy could be capable of it.
